About an information theoretical spectral line shape proposed for the collision induced spectroscopies

, &
Pages 907-917 | Received 07 Apr 1987, Accepted 27 Apr 1987, Published online: 23 Aug 2006
 

Abstract

We have investigated the use of translational lineshapes generated from information theory (IT) for collision induced spectroscopies. In several cases of general interest, we find that such IT lineshapes fail to adequately approximate exact lineshapes computed from fundamental theory. The IT profiles are associated with poorly defined parameters, and thus have at best a marginal ability to represent collision induced spectra; other lineshape models are known which provide better approximations to exact lineshapes.
